The 2024 FIBO exhibition in Germany was held from April 11th to 14th at the Cologne Exhibition Center. As one of the world's most influential fitness equipment exhibitions, it attracted the attention of fitness equipment manufacturers, distributors, and users from all over the world. At the FIBO exhibition in Germany, WNQ showcased a variety of high-quality fitness equipment. These machines are not only stylish and feature-rich, but also boast advanced technology and intelligent design to meet the diverse fitness needs of users. Among them is the VENUS-XT high-end commercial treadmill, which features an innovative X-shaped column design symbolizing a future of intelligent interaction. Also noteworthy is the W2001 strength training station, which revolutionizes traditional weight training equipment by eliminating the need for adjustment pins, enabling precise collection of exercise data and accurate control of resistance output.
